Transaction ded324d84ec21190df5552706078d5bafc762572e5867951e8b3b2684deb96f2
1 Input
1 Output
-
ded324d84ec21190df5552706078d5bafc762572e5867951e8b3b2684deb96f2:0
- value
- 66657
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5d471105876c18f47db5b7b19d2e8263a7fd7996 OP_EQUALVERIFY OP_CHECKSIG
- address
- 19WCydLkopnaER7A2qm6oXTPSaNCUkJNWg